In Dubious Battle is set in California at the height of the Great Depression, when the desperation of migrant workers was exploited by wealthy land owners, who lured people across the country with promises of certain wages only to deliver less when workers arrived at a given property and were too broke to leave … Explore the general characteristics of each type, and learn about some famous examples. In Dubious Battle is the story of Jim Nolan, a disillusioned young man, who joins the Communist party and is eventually killed by strike breakers, during his attempt to organizing a labor strike in California, during the Great Depression.
